> I've probably said here in the past (and have certainly thought) that
> attention to WP's more media-like aspects can be a distraction from the
> 'pedia stuff. But the current hoo-ha about [[Johann Hari]] of the
> (London) Independent touches rather directly on an aspect of my past

> As anyone who follows the past history of the article about Hari can
> see, I was involved quite heavily in the BLP side, at a point over three
> years ago. And then the particular edit war ceased after I blocked one
> of the participants for three months. I point this out because I was
> dealing also with the other party in that war, the account the Guardian
> inaccurately calls a "sock-puppet". There is a fair amount of mud being
> slung at Hari right now on another matter. [[Andreas Whittam Smith]] is
> looking into both the alleged plagiarism, which he is obviously entirely
> competent to do, and the alleged COI or meat-puppet or whatever editing
> from the account [[User:David r from meth productions]].
>
> Given the "attempted outing" going on, and possible further close
> interest in the real-life identities of editors caught up in this
> business, I'm concerned (a) that this all may get nastier yet, and (b)
> that at least one person's professional standing may be affected by
> interpretations based on identifications, tenuous or otherwise, of our
> editors. Whittam Smith may need some help in figuring out the
> implications, at very least.
